Please join us for the Sunday July 21st Hallicrafters Collectors International
20 meter Net. The pre-Net begins at 12:45 PM EDT, (1645 UTC). The HCI Net
officially commences at 1:15 PM EDT, (1715 UTC). 	
	
The frequency is 14.293 Mhz usb +/- for key clicks, mike splatter and the sounds
